Body
Origins and Family
Born in Drasenhofen[2], Otto Franz Fünfkirchen… he was born on March 19, 1800[3]. His father was Johann Franz, Graf von Fünfkirchen[9]. His mother was Sophie, Freiin op dem Hamme gen. Schoeppingk[10].
Career and Affiliations
Recorded occupations include politician[6] and jurist[7]. Positions held include Member of the Landtag of Lower Austria[15] and Member of the House of Lords (Austria)[16].
Personal Life
Otto Franz Fünfkirchen was married to Aloysia, Gräfin von Wurmbrand-Stuppach[11]. Children include Count Heinrich Fünfkirchen[12], 1830–1885[24] and Franz Klemens Fünfkirchen[13], a politician[25], 1827–1902[26], of Cisleithania[27].
Death and Burial
Otto Franz Fünfkirchen died on April 6, 1872[5]. He died in Vienna[4]. He is buried at Mausoleum Fünfkirchen, Stützenhofen, Lower Austria[8].
